EC 2.7.1.238 Details
EC number
2.7.1.238
Accepted name
phenol phosphorylase
Reaction
ATP + phenol + H2O = AMP + phenyl phosphate + phosphate
Other name(s)
phenylphosphate synthase
Systematic name
ATP:phenol phosphotransferase (AMP-forming)
Comment
The enzyme, characterized from the bacterium Thauera aromatica, catalyses the first step in an anaerobic phenol degradation pathway. The enzyme, composed of three subunits, transfers the β-phosphoryl from ATP to phenol, forming phenyl phosphate, AMP, and phosphate [1]. During catalysis a diphosphoryl group is transferred from ATP to a histidine residue in one of the enzyme's subunits, from which phosphate is cleaved to render the reaction unidirectional. The remaining histidine phosphate subsequently serves as the actual phosphorylation agent [2].
